Browse Source

final update for notebooks

main
sp 3 months ago
parent
commit
c17beaaaa9
  1. 590
      notebooks/FaultyActions.ipynb
  2. 230
      notebooks/GSW_Playground.ipynb
  3. 119
      notebooks/HelloLavaGap.ipynb
  4. 394
      notebooks/SlipperyCliff.ipynb
  5. 9
      notebooks/environments/Minigrid/minigrid/envs/GSW_Playground.py

590
notebooks/FaultyActions.ipynb
File diff suppressed because it is too large
View File

230
notebooks/GSW_Playground.ipynb
File diff suppressed because it is too large
View File

119
notebooks/HelloLavaGap.ipynb
File diff suppressed because it is too large
View File

394
notebooks/SlipperyCliff.ipynb
File diff suppressed because it is too large
View File

9
notebooks/environments/Minigrid/minigrid/envs/GSW_Playground.py

@ -98,7 +98,14 @@ class Playground(MiniGridEnv):
self.put_obj(Goal(), width - 2, 1)
# TODO: Add walls, pools of lava, etc.
self.grid.horz_wall(2, 1, 3, slippery_north)
self.grid.vert_wall(5, 2, 2, slippery_east)
l = 4
self.grid.horz_wall(self.size - l - 1, self.size - 2, l, Lava)
self.put_obj(Lava(), 7, 3)
if self.randomize_start:
self.place_agent()
else: